OLIVET, Mich. -- The Albion College women's soccer team erupted for a season-high seven goals on Saturday, powering past Olivet College, 7-0, in MIAA action.
The Britons controlled the match from the opening whistle. Albion outshot the Comets 27-4 and held an 11-1 advantage in corner kicks.
Sophomore
Kelsi Green kicked off the goal parade in the 22nd minute.
Abby O'Connell followed quickly with her first of two goals on the day to push the Britons ahead.
Albion poured in four more goals over the final minutes of the first half. O'Connell bagged her second to go along with tallies from
Zoe Moretti,
Brook Zeleny, and
Belle Beman to take a commanding 6-0 lead into the break. In the second half,
Mary Coburn added the final goal of the day to complete the Britons' decisive road win.
O'Connell finished with two goals and an assist, while
Bella Fabrizio recorded a pair of helpers. Albion's defense was equally dominant, limiting Olivet to just three shots on target and register their fifth clean sheet of the season.
